I am wondering if anyone is experiencing an annoying, rather loud, creaking noise coming from the rear "deck" behind the back seats (the area where the rear speakers are mounted). Each time the rear wheels go over a bump (especially when only one of the rear wheels hits a bump or drops into a dip in the road but not the other rear wheel....), that deck makes a very annoying creaking sound (as though the plastic is twisting and rubbing up against where is meets the back window). I have put the back seats down thinking the deck may be rubbing against the seats but that doesn't resolve the issue.
Any ideas of how to stop the noise would be welcomed. I've had two Model S's and an Audi S8 and none of them have had a cheap sounding rattle/creak like my Lucid has. My wife just got an EQS SUV and no cheap sounding rattle coming from it.

Looks like the noise was not from the roof cross bar . When I did this DIY repair I did not put anything at the passenger side rear deck because it had previously been fixed by Lucid service.
I purchased some scuba neoprene fabric at Joanns and put that at both corners of the rear deck. The creak seems to be gone. The scuba neoprene fabric feels like very thick spandex, not neoprene. I am headed out for a 250 mile road trip today and will report results of the fix later today

Like mine, I don’t think the rear deck itself is the problem… it’s the rubbing against the rear window. Foam works but looks bad when seen from the outside. My next experiment, suggested by mobile service tech Frank, is some dry lube on the leather. Stay tuned.
 
The lube will wear out at the worst possible time. There needs to be something permanent that keeps the deck away from the window. Color matched Bibby Foam?
